1. Establish the kind of resistor

Resistors are important parts in digital circuits, and their efficiency can fluctuate relying on their kind. Various kinds of resistors have distinctive traits, corresponding to tolerance, energy dealing with capability, and frequency response. Understanding the kind of resistor is essential for choosing the suitable check methodology and making certain correct outcomes.

For example, carbon movie resistors are recognized for his or her low value and vast resistance vary. Nonetheless, they’ve a comparatively excessive tolerance and will be affected by temperature modifications. Metallic movie resistors, however, supply increased precision and stability however might have the next value. Ceramic resistors are appropriate for high-frequency purposes as a consequence of their low inductance and capacitance.

By figuring out the kind of resistor, you may select the suitable check methodology that aligns with its particular traits. This ensures dependable and correct testing, which is crucial for evaluating the resistor’s efficiency and making certain its correct functioning throughout the circuit.

4. Examine for harm

Inspecting for harm is an integral part of “How To Take a look at Resistor” because it helps establish potential points which will have an effect on the resistor’s efficiency and reliability. Bodily harm to resistors can come up from varied components, together with overvoltage, extreme present movement, overheating, or mishandling throughout manufacturing or set up. By visually inspecting the resistor, you may detect indicators of injury that might not be evident by means of electrical testing alone.

Some frequent varieties of bodily harm to search for embody cracks, burns, discoloration, or deformation of the resistor physique. These defects can compromise the resistor’s integrity and alter its electrical traits. For example, a cracked resistor might exhibit an unstable resistance worth and even an open circuit, resulting in circuit malfunctions or sudden habits.

Inspecting for harm is especially necessary for high-power resistors or these working in demanding circumstances. Resistors subjected to excessive voltage or present ranges might expertise thermal stress, which might weaken the resistive ingredient and improve the danger of injury. Equally, resistors utilized in harsh environments, corresponding to excessive temperatures or corrosive atmospheres, could also be extra inclined to bodily degradation.

By incorporating inspection for harm into your resistor testing course of, you may establish and take away defective resistors earlier than they trigger circuit failures or pose security hazards. This proactive strategy contributes to the general reliability and longevity of digital units and methods.
